How does it work?
In three steps, assisted teleconsultation enables a complete medical diagnosis without the doctor being physically present.
The healthcare professional visits the patient
At home, in a nursing home, or in a clinic. They open the MedConnect kit or power up the cart and start the session.
The doctor joins via video
The doctor connects remotely. They see the patient on video and receive real-time data from connected devices: ECG, auscultation, vital signs, dermatoscopic images.
Diagnosis and prescription in real time
The doctor makes their diagnosis during the consultation, prescribes if needed, and the report is automatically generated in the patient record.
The equipment that makes it all possible
Connected diagnostic devices
Digital stethoscope, 12-lead ECG, dermatoscope, otoscope, vital signs monitor, ultrasound, spirometer — every device streams data in real time to the platform.
Kit or cart: depending on your practice
Portable kit for home visits and mobile nurses. Complete cart for nursing homes and healthcare facilities.
Integrated software platform
Video consultation, real-time device data, patient records, billing integration, AI medical scribe — all in one ISO 27001-certified interface.
